summaryrefslogtreecommitdiff
path: root/librpc
diff options
context:
space:
mode:
authorJelmer Vernooij <jelmer@samba.org>2012-03-18 18:04:17 +0100
committerJelmer Vernooij <jelmer@samba.org>2012-03-20 13:54:07 +0100
commit0b6dea9d664841d505acd75ac5449e953f60db74 (patch)
tree8267643134ec706a33d705e79c3f45217b072ecf /librpc
parentb4d35bee38a4cfd0eba26956dde2c5bb23cdb1c3 (diff)
downloadsamba-0b6dea9d664841d505acd75ac5449e953f60db74.tar.gz
libndr: Define trivial is_valid_policy_hnd as macro.
This makes the NDR namespace a bit clearer, in preparation of ABI checking.
Diffstat (limited to 'librpc')
-rw-r--r--librpc/ndr/libndr.h2
-rw-r--r--librpc/ndr/uuid.c5
2 files changed, 1 insertions, 6 deletions
diff --git a/librpc/ndr/libndr.h b/librpc/ndr/libndr.h
index c0a82b4ad92..1a4d2a1fbc0 100644
--- a/librpc/ndr/libndr.h
+++ b/librpc/ndr/libndr.h
@@ -556,7 +556,7 @@ enum ndr_err_code ndr_pull_policy_handle(struct ndr_pull *ndr, int ndr_flags, st
enum ndr_err_code ndr_push_policy_handle(struct ndr_push *ndr, int ndr_flags, const struct policy_handle *r);
void ndr_print_policy_handle(struct ndr_print *ndr, const char *name, const struct policy_handle *r);
bool ndr_policy_handle_empty(const struct policy_handle *h);
-bool is_valid_policy_hnd(const struct policy_handle *hnd);
+#define is_valid_policy_hnd(hnd) (!ndr_policy_handle_empty(hnd))
bool ndr_policy_handle_equal(const struct policy_handle *hnd1,
const struct policy_handle *hnd2);
diff --git a/librpc/ndr/uuid.c b/librpc/ndr/uuid.c
index f4405058734..b1436f73cb3 100644
--- a/librpc/ndr/uuid.c
+++ b/librpc/ndr/uuid.c
@@ -336,11 +336,6 @@ _PUBLIC_ bool ndr_policy_handle_empty(const struct policy_handle *h)
return (h->handle_type == 0 && GUID_all_zero(&h->uuid));
}
-_PUBLIC_ bool is_valid_policy_hnd(const struct policy_handle *hnd)
-{
- return !ndr_policy_handle_empty(hnd);
-}
-
_PUBLIC_ bool ndr_policy_handle_equal(const struct policy_handle *hnd1,
const struct policy_handle *hnd2)
{